Progress Needed On Corruption And Crime – Schengen Members Delayed For Bulgaria And Romania
Failure to address corruption issues and make judicial reforms means Bulgaria and Romania must wait until October 2011 at the earliest before they can join the passport-free Schengen zone. While Bulgaria appears to have accepted the situation, Romania has reacted with resentment.
